This m file models a DPSK UWB system using a delay in one leg of the mixer, correlation receiver low PASS filter combination requiring no template for synching. Various waveforms are displayed throughout the system to allow the user to observe operation of the system.

ADM6993F/FXFiber to Fast Ethernet Converter (TS1000 CPE Complied)
The ADM6993F/FX is a single chip integrating two 10/100 Mbps MDIX TX/FX transceivers, a three-port 10/100M Ethernet L2 switch controller, and one OAM engine to meet demanding applications, including Fiber-to-Ethernet media converters, especially the fiber to the home (FTTH) media converters. The ADM6993F/FX feature set includes link PASS through (LPT), TS1000 OAM frame receiving/processing/transmitting, programmable link status LED display, various loop-back modes, and one configurable MII ports for snooping/inserting OAM frame from/to 100Fx. The ADM6993FX is the environmentally friendly “green” package version.
The files in this directory comprise ANSI-C language reference implementations
of the CCITT (International Telegraph and Telephone Consultative Committee)
G.711, G.721 and G.723 voice compressions. They have been tested on Sun
SPARCstations and PASSed 82 out of 84 test vectors published by CCITT
(Dec. 20, 1988) for G.721 and G.723. [The two remaining test vectors,
which the G.721 decoder implementation for u-law samples did not PASS,
may be in error because they are identical to two other vectors for G.723_40.]

It was proposed that perfect invisibility cloaks can be constructed for hiding objects from electromagnetic
illumination (Pendry et al., Science 312, p. 1780). The cylindrical cloaks experimentally
demonstrated (Schurig et al., Science 314, p. 997) and theoretically proposed (Cai et al., Nat. Photon.
1, p. 224) have however simplified material parameters in order to facilitate easier realization
as well as to avoid infinities in optical constants. Here we show that the cylindrical cloaks with
simplified material parameters inherently allow the zeroth-order cylindrical wave to PASS through
the cloak as if the cloak is made of a homogeneous isotropic medium, and thus visible. To all
high-order cylindrical waves, our numerical simulation suggests that the simplified cloak inherits
some properties of the ideal cloak, but finite scatterings exist.
